Background
The TE 88 Multi-Station Friction and Wear Test Machine is design for wear testing of materials
under high contact pressures in pin on disc, block on ring or reciprocating pin on plate modes.
In reciprocating mode the machine can perform tests in the ASTM F 732 geometry, in Pin on
Disc mode according to ASTM G 99, and in Block on Ring Mode according to ASTM G 77. The
machine may be supplied with one, two and three Pin on Disc, Block on Ring or Reciprocating
Pin on Plate test stations. It incorporates an integrated SUPERSLIM Serial Link Interface Module
and COMPEND 2000software running on a host PC.
TE 88/BU Base Unit
The base unit comprises an a.c. variable speed gear-motor and a control and data acquisition
system. These are transferred between the Pin on Disc, Block on Ring and Pin on Plate modules,
depending on the tests configurations required.
TE 88/LFW Load/Friction/Wear Measurement Assembly
For each test station installed, a load/friction/wear assembly is required. These are transferred
between the Pin on Disc, Block on Ring and Pin on Plate modules, depending on the tests
configurations required.
The loading beam is pivoted at one end and a pneumatic bellows is used to apply a load at the
other end. The bellows system presents a constant inertial stiffness over the whole load range
and thereby reduces the inertia effects on test data. A force transducer mounted on the bellows
allows the applied load to be measured. Load is adjusted by means of a manually set precision
regulator.
The load beam pivot is trunnion mounted and restrained from movement, when in the
horizontal position, by pads mounted on the load application bracket. A strain gauge force
transducer mounts on the load beam and fits between these pads when the arm is horizontal
thus allowing the friction signal to be sensed.
The transducer output connects to a strain gauge amplifier module and the output from this
may be connected direct to the interface for uni-directional friction measurements (pin on disc
and block on ring tests). The output may also be passed through a true rms/dc converter and
then connected to the interface to give averaged friction readings in reciprocating pin on plate
mode.
An LVDT is mounted in contact with the underside of the load beam. As the pin or block wears,
the vertical movement of the load beam is detected by the transducer. Wear of up to 1.5 mm at
the contact can be measured. The LVDT is self-powered and plugs directly into the interface.
TE 88/R Reciprocating Pin on Plate Module
The TE 88/R module can accommodate up to three test stations. Flat plate specimens are
mounted in a reservoir to retain lubricating fluid with a lid to avoid spillage and reduce
evaporation during long-term tests. Each station is fitted with electrical heating (for
temperatures up to 400°C) and a thermocouple. The reservoirs are mounted on a common
plate, which is located by ball bushings on a linear bearing assembly. The plate is reciprocated
by variable throw crank.
TE 88/P Pin on Disc Module
The TE 88/P module can accommodate up to three pin on disc test stations. A heated non-
rotating fluid enclosure is provided with each test station allowing tests to be performed in fluid
environments with a temperature limit of 200°C. A lid is provided to minimise fluid splashing. A
thermocouple is fitted to the lower part of the enclosure to monitor and control the
temperature.
TE 88/B Block on Ring Module
The TE 88/B module can accommodate up to three test stations. The ring specimen is mounted
on a horizontal test shaft. Test may be performed under ambient conditions.
TE 88/TW Thrust Washer Test Adapter
TE 88/TW adapted is used in conjunction with the TE 88/P Pin on Disc Module and allows tests
to be performed using thrust washer test specimens in accordance with ASTM D3702. A force
transducer is included for measurement of torque.
TE 88/HT High Temperature Pin on Disc Test Adapter
An optional higher temperature air heating system TE 88/HT is available for use with ONE
station of Pin on Disc module only. The TE 88/P heated fluid enclosure is replaced by a stainless
steel enclosure with inlet and outlet ports.
Hot air from a electrically heated blower unit is then directed into the inlet port and a chimney
directs the exhaust upwards from the outlet port. The temperature of the disc specimen is
measured using an optical pyrometer.
Control and Data Acquisition
The TE 88 has PC based sequence programmable control and data acquisition. This is provided
by an integrated Serial Link Interface Module and COMPEND 2000 software running on a host
PC, operating under Windows. Data is stored to hard disc in standard spread sheet compatible
file formats (.csv or .tsv).
Tests are defined by a sequence of steps, each step containing set-point, data recording rates
and alarm level information. Set-points may be adjusted by step change or ramp. The test
sequence is followed unless interrupted by the operator or an alarm. Set-points may also be
adjusted manually using on screen toggles.
